The only jumps Charlie has are those black one.

Maybe he'll make some out of wood. If I remember correctly when HPI had the HPI Challenge races they would make jumps with a wood board held up by a section of 4"x4". Four inch tall jumps seems most reasonable for these things. For the bumps he'll probably pepper sections of the track with those orange plastic dots.

If he does use those big jumps still not too much of a problem. Just need more ride height. However, I'm not at all good with offroad setup so I wouldn't know how to build the suspension for the task. Soft spring, heavy oil? Firm spring, light oil?

Anyways, can't gear these to the moon like in 17.5 TC. They're definitely gonna be much slower especially through the turns with all that extra ride height.

Default TC3 rally ready but not ready ready to race.

My TC3 rally is all put together but its still not quite ready to race.

Wired it up yesterday with my SPX Stock Spec and an LRP X12 17.5(yes Chris, I finally got a cheater motor). Wow! Never ran a TC3 with brushless and lipo. I am amazed. Despite the FDR of 4.48 due to TC3's IDR of 2.5, it still looked very fast. Maybe it has something to do with the X12.

Anyways its not quite ready because, I don't have my zero boost speedo yet.(vendor in China fell asleep and forgot to ship it.) and my body just shipped out of HK on Sat. so I doubt it will arrive in time for me to setup for this coming Sat.
